# Gridsmith crossword generator — fill parameters.
# The backtracking filler is the usual on-call hotspot: grids with long
# open regions can blow past the search budget and look like a hang.
# Before paging anyone, check whether the run exceeded the node limit;
# the generator aborts cleanly and retries with a looser word list.
# Do not raise the limits in production without a load test. Current
# production values follow.

tuning constants:
THRESHOLDS = {
    "kelix": 280,
    "druvan": 756,
    "oliael": 399,
}

**Q: Why are we replacing the homegrown Spoolhouse job queue?**

A: Spoolhouse predates our current threat model. It stores job payloads unencrypted, lacks per-tenant isolation, and its retry logic can replay jobs with stale credentials. The replacement, Corral, adds signed payloads, scoped worker tokens, and a full audit trail. Migration runs in shadow mode for two weeks before cutover. The security design review and data-flow diagrams are available here.

wiki page, kahog-hahig: https://vault.zemvargrid.internal/display/deploy/repo/settings/merge_requests/job/settings/6f3b933774dbc5320a4daa18

## Authentication

Welcome to the Huematch contrast-audit toolkit. The auditor crawls staging pages of the Brindlewood design system and scores every text/background pairing against our internal contrast thresholds. Because the crawler reads pre-release pages, it authenticates against the internal Gatehouse service rather than public auth. New team members should never commit credentials; the key is injected at runtime via the audit runner's environment. For local runs, export the internal service key shown on the line that follows.

app token of hahig-bawef = qvz4-jEJj